This was our first year in Manasoata Key and this condo sure fit the bill. It was clean, comfortable (great beds) and well stocked in every way, from the kitchen (where you could look out to the Gulf), to everything you could need for fun in the sun…chairs, towels, umbrellas, toys, etc. The owner was very positive and easy to reach. The pictures are accurate and we enjoyed every minute of our stay in this unit.
Pelican Landing has a great deal to offer, whether you stay on the gulf or bay side. There are three buildings on each side. We really liked the fact that the pool, hot tub and rest rooms are right next to the beach. We had family visit while there…some liked the beach…some the pool, but we were still able to be close together. We arrived expecting to spend most of our time on the beach side, but were very drawn to the beautiful bayside dock. Herons, egrets, pelicans and even a manatee came to visit. This became our favorite spot, especially at day’s end.
You could easily spend the majority of your time right there, with scheduled activities, a well-stocked library, tennis courts and very friendly people. However, there is also much to do and see in the area, starting with a walk through Stump Pass State Park, or daily yoga on the town beach. Mango Bistro quickly became our favorite local restaurant with great entertainment on Fri. and Sat. nights. There is literally something here for everyone and we can’t wait to return next year!
